Job Description We have an exciting opportunity for a Budget & Financial Analyst at UL Research Institutes and UL Standards & Engagement, based in our Evanston, Illinois, office. The Budget Financial Analyst is responsible for supporting the strategic financial and budget planning processes and to help ensure alignment with the organization's financial strategy. This role provides budget recommendations on operational efficiencies and improvements to support strategic utilization of resources, guide organizational decision making, and help provide analytical acumen. This is a hybrid position (Tuesday & Thursday onsite) at our Evanston, IL office. UL Research Institutes and UL Standards & Engagement At UL Research Institutes (ULRI) and UL Standards & Engagement (ULSE), we expand the boundaries of safety science to create a more secure and sustainable world. For more than a century, we have studied the unintended consequences of innovation, designed solutions to mitigate risk, created new safety standards and shared our findings with academia, scientists, manufacturers, and policymakers across industries. We identify critical safety and sustainability issues, asking the tough questions because we believe a safer world begins with knowledge. What you'll learn and achieve: Develop, analyze, and monitor financial budgets to ensure alignment with organizational goals. Collaborate with department leaders to gather financial data and provide insights for budgetary planning. Evaluate budget variances and provide recommendations for cost-saving measures. Prepare financial reports, forecasts, and projections to guide decision-making processes. Conduct regular financial analyses to identify trends, risks, and opportunities. Assist in the preparation of budget presentations for senior management. Perform other duties as directed. What makes you a great fit: While no one candidate will embody every quality, the successful candidate will bring many of the following professional competencies and personal attributes: Strong understanding of financial principles, accounting, and budgeting processes. Ability to analyze complex financial data and draw meaningful conclusions. Clearly convey financial information to both financial and non-financial stakeholders. Thoroughness in budget preparation, ensuring accuracy and completeness. Identify challenges and propose effective solutions to achieve financial goals. Work collaboratively with cross-functional teams to gather relevant financial information. Ability to adapt to changing priorities and deadlines in a dynamic environment. Utilize financial software, Excel, and other tools to manage and analyze data effectively. Superior quantitative and analytical capabilities with Advanced Excel skills, PowerPoint skills, and other office suite products. Knowledge of financial modeling, planning, reporting, and analysis. Strong communication skills both written and verbal. Comfortable with large business projects, data sets and system initiatives. Professional education and experience requirements for the role include: Bachelor's degree in accounting, finance, or a related field. Minimum 4 years of directly related experience. Experience with Adaptive and Workday is preferred.
